Average Insider

Where insiders trade, we follow

52W Low$9.86
Current$10.304.3% above low, 95.7% below high
52W High$20.25

Filing Information

Accession Number0001437749-26-007399
Form Type4
Filing DateMar 9, 2026
DocumentView SEC Filing
Transactions
2
Total Shares
92,978
Total Value
$1,049,721.62
P&L
-8.8% ($43,994.61)

Transactions

NameTitleSecurityDerivativeTransaction DateTypeSharesPriceTotal CostShares AfterDirect/IndirectNature of OwnershipActions
Director
Common Stock
โ€”Mar 5, 2026Grant/Award44,439$11.29$501,716.31797,616Directโ€”View Details
Director
Common Stock
โ€”Mar 5, 2026Tax Withholding48,539$11.29$548,005.31749,077Directโ€”View Details
Version: v26.3.23